I don't know Camps Bay so I can't recommend a similar suburb but the beach suburbs that are close to the city centre include: Watson's Bay (harbour beach), Balmoral (harbour beach), Bondi, Bronte, Coogee, Maroubra, Clovelly (surf beaches). Perhaps you can clarify what you particularly want from a beach suburb and then it would be easier to narrow the selection down.

This is the main website for real estate in Sydney: http://www.domain.com.au/

Most of the rental properties will have a minimum 6 month lease and will not be furnished. There are also companies that just deal with fully furnished houses and flats.
